This article dives deep into understanding CPU bottlenecks and suggests workarounds and proper configurations.

Understanding the relationship between your CPU and GPU is crucial in today’s gaming landscape. Modern gaming engines such as Unreal Engine 5 introduce ray tracing, which simultaneously taxes the CPU and GPU. Back in the 2008 era, you needed to pair a strong GPU and an average CPU; the GPU performance was a big highlight, whatever you played, only a strong GPU would do, but nowadays, things have changed. This article will help you with today’s requirements, as a proper GPU and CPU combination can be challenging to build.

Share icon

Understanding CPU Bottlenecks

A CPU bottleneck occurs when your processor cannot process or feed data to your graphics card as required. For example, consider the GPU as a head chef slicing and chopping food, and the CPU as the helper, who is washing the food for him. If the CPU (helper in this case) is not fast enough, the GPU has to wait, and its true potential (which you handsomely paid for) is not utilized correctly. This hampers gaming performance as your framerates won’t be satisfactory. Let’s say you’ve spent a fortune on an RTX 5090 but are pairing it with a Core i5 13600K, and the framerates you see on screen simply won’t satisfy you.

CPU bottlenecking means more than just lower framerates. When your CPU struggles to keep pace with your GPU, you’ll experience performance inconsistencies. This happens due to frame stuttering, where the framerate fluctuates, hampering your 1% and .1% lows. Despite having high framerates, the overall experience will be nearly unplayable.

Facebook icon

The CPU must also deal with other factors, including input/output operations, mathematical calculations, and game logic processing. The chart showing 70% CPU usage highlights an approximate situation where the CPU struggles to keep up. Most games that prefer single-core performance outdate a CPU faster than titles that prefer multi-threading, explicitly using the Vulkan API. Games built with DirectX 12 and 12 Ultimate prefer multithreading, but a weaker single-core performance won’t do much with multicore either.

All of the factors combined, and the gaming state of 2025, you need to spend handsomely on a CPU when gaming is considered. You cannot get away with a budget CPU and a high-end GPU. A budget CPU also bottlenecks a modern mid-range GPU. You should consider these factors, discussed below, before making a pairing.

Reddit icon

How to Identify a CPU Bottleneck

Identifying a CPU bottleneck requires careful monitoring of system performance. Here are some reliable methods to determine if your CPU is limiting your GPU’s potential:

The Resolution Test

A simple but effective test involves changing your game’s resolution settings. Since higher resolutions primarily tax the GPU rather than the CPU:\

This test works because lower resolutions reduce GPU workload but expose potential weaknesses within the CPU.

Email icon

Advanced Metrics: GPUBusy

For more technical analysis, tools like CapFrameX with Intel’s PresentMon integration can display “GPU Busy” metrics that show how actively your GPU is processing frames. If this value consistently falls below 90% or fluctuates significantly (high deviation), it indicates that your CPU simply isn’t fast enough for your GPU. The Chef has to wait a long time before his helper arranges things for him.

Counter Strike 2 with RTX 4070 Ti and Core i5 13600K

Even with tuned DDR5 7200 memory, proper CPU-to-GPU utilization can’t be expected, either due to developer integration or the fact that the CPU isn’t fast enough. The image above represents Intel’s Presentmon. The GPU has to wait, in milliseconds, before the CPU, indicating why the GPU usage is lower than 99%.

Dota 2 with RTX 4070 Ti and Core i5 13600K

The same issues with Counter-Strike 2 can be seen here. Although the experience is exceptionally smooth, this demonstrates that not all the time is a bottleneck that can be blamed solely on the CPU and GPU combination. Game engine implementations and limitations can also hinder performance on even the most powerful rigs.

Solutions to Address CPU Bottlenecks

When facing CPU bottlenecks, you can take the following measures before making a direct purchase decision, such as upgrading your hardware. Sometimes, background tasks or malware, if infected, can eat up your CPU resources.

Software-Based Approach

Hardware Adjustments

Hardware Upgrades

You may look forward to buying new hardware when software options fail to meet your requirements.

Conclusion

CPU bottlenecking is a complex issue that varies significantly across games, hardware combinations, and sometimes game implementations. Understanding how to identify and address these bottlenecks can be very helpful. Remember that every system will have a bottleneck, at least on some level, even beyond the CPU. Perfect synchronization between components is something even modern-generation hardware fails to offer.

We provide the latest news and “How To’s” for Tech content. Meanwhile, you’re able to check out the following articles related to PC GPUs, CPU and GPU comparisons, mobile phones, and more:

Understanding CPU Bottlenecks